Transaction e3e7223cc864fdd67ea62c7186a42d8b99a26420f36c8e1039cc3cf94e31d2ae

1 Input
2 Outputs
  • e3e7223cc864fdd67ea62c7186a42d8b99a26420f36c8e1039cc3cf94e31d2ae:0
  • value  689570
    address  1HnS5piK7jRmdKSZt9mnnrVKj73RvkXQes
  • e3e7223cc864fdd67ea62c7186a42d8b99a26420f36c8e1039cc3cf94e31d2ae:1
  • value  523059
    address  386jfZjXpFPPazQE1ondRFXHLiGLzwZ1tD